icmp数据报由首部和数据部分组成,ICMP报文由首部和数据段组成。首部为定长的8个字节,前4个字 节是通用部分,后4个字节随报文类型的不同有所差异。
0-8类型 8-16 代码 16-31 校验和
0-31首部其他部分
数据部分
Icmp数据包报文总体分为三大类差错报告、控制报文、请求应答报文。对了顺便记录下,tcp\udp校验和都需要伪首部进行校验和,校验和校验三部分伪首部、首部、data三部分。
icmp数据报由首部和数据部分组成,ICMP报文由首部和数据段组成。首部为定长的8个字节,前4个字 节是通用部分,后4个字节随报文类型的不同有所差异。
0-8类型 8-16 代码 16-31 校验和
0-31首部其他部分
数据部分
Icmp数据包报文总体分为三大类差错报告、控制报文、请求应答报文。对了顺便记录下,tcp\udp校验和都需要伪首部进行校验和,校验和校验三部分伪首部、首部、data三部分。